    Seth's problem as well as the team’s problem is finishing games. We saw Seth do a great job at the end of last year, so he is capable. Friday was good game against a good team, clawing their way back late in the game was good to see. He has to get this squad to believe they are a good team in the 3rd period.

    RPI lost one of the best goalies in the country. You simply don't adjust to that in a few games. The engineers may not have set out to change their style of play, but loosing a player like Jason will affect a team.

    Again it is early in the season adjustments need to be made especially in the last period of play. I said before that this is Seth’s best team. Seth is much better coach now than when he first arrived, but anything short of ECAC championship game and a NCAA bid would be extremely disappointing.

    If you were going to fire Seth it should have been a few years ago. Now he has proven that he can recruit, he has proven he can get a team hot and turn around a season. Last season was an incredible turn of events. He has shown his loyalty to RPI by not leaving this past summer. I would hate to think Seth’s got his chops at RPI and then went on to be successful elsewhere.
